Why Do Plumbers in Fletcher Heights Struggle to Rank on Google?

Fletcher Heights sits in the northwestern edge of Peoria, a fast-growing suburb that now pushes past 190,000 residents. That growth means competition. New plumbing companies are entering the market constantly, and established outfits are getting smarter about their digital presence. If your SEO hasn’t kept pace, you’re losing ground even if you haven’t changed a thing.

The core issues we see repeatedly with plumbing businesses in this area:

– A Google Business Profile that’s claimed but never optimized — missing service descriptions, photos, or consistent hours.

– A website built for looks, not for ranking — no location-specific pages, slow mobile load times, and zero structured data telling Google what you do and where you do it.

– A review gap. Competitors with 80+ Google reviews push you down in the local map pack, even if your work quality is equal or better.

These aren’t unfixable problems. They’re a checklist — and working through them systematically is exactly what local SEO does.

What Does “Local SEO” Actually Mean for a Peoria Plumber?

Local SEO is the practice of making your business the most relevant, trustworthy, and visible result when someone nearby searches for your service. For a plumber in Fletcher Heights, that means showing up in both the Google Map Pack (the three businesses that appear above organic results) and in the regular organic listings below it.

Google Business Profile Optimization

Your GBP is your most powerful local ranking asset. It needs to reflect your exact service area — Fletcher Heights, Arrowhead Ranch, Vistancia, Lake Pleasant Heights — and list every service you offer, from water heater replacement to slab leak detection. Photos of your trucks, your team, and finished jobs signal activity and legitimacy to both Google and potential customers. Responding to every review, positive or negative, also sends ranking signals most plumbers ignore.

On-Page SEO for Your Plumbing Website

Your website should have a dedicated page for each core service and, where volume justifies it, dedicated pages for the neighborhoods you serve. A page targeting “water softener installation Peoria AZ” — relevant here because of the notoriously hard water throughout the West Valley — is a different and more rankable page than a generic “services” page that lumps everything together. Each page needs a clear title tag, a properly structured header, and content that answers the questions homeowners are actually typing.

Citations and NAP Consistency

Your business name, address, and phone number need to match exactly across every directory — Yelp, Angi, HomeAdvisor, the BBB, and dozens of smaller listing sites. Inconsistencies erode trust in Google’s algorithm. A thorough citation audit and cleanup is often one of the fastest wins for plumbers who’ve never done it.

The Fletcher Heights Market: What Makes This Area Unique

Fletcher Heights is a primarily residential neighborhood with a high concentration of single-family homes, many built in the 1990s and early 2000s. That housing stock age matters for plumbers: homeowners are hitting the age range where galvanized pipes start failing, water heaters need replacement, and main line issues become more common. Search intent in this neighborhood skews toward repair and replacement — not new construction — so your SEO content should reflect that reality.

The Arizona heat also drives specific seasonal search patterns. Summer monsoon season — roughly July through September — spikes searches for drain cleaning and flood-related plumbing issues. Late fall sees a surge in water heater calls as temperatures finally drop. An SEO strategy that ignores seasonality leaves phone calls on the table during the exact weeks your competitors are busiest.

Nearby communities like Glendale, Surprise, and Goodyear all share similar housing patterns and West Valley search behavior. If you serve those markets too, building out location pages for each is a legitimate way to expand your Google footprint without launching a second website.

How Reviews and Reputation Factor Into Your Rankings

Google’s local algorithm weighs three core factors: relevance, distance, and prominence. Prominence — essentially how well-known and trusted your business appears — is heavily influenced by your review volume and rating. A plumbing company in Fletcher Heights with 120 reviews and a 4.8-star average will consistently outrank a technically better-optimized competitor with 15 reviews.

The fix isn’t complicated, but it requires consistency. After every completed job, your technician or office staff should send a simple text or email with a direct link to your Google review page. Most satisfied customers will leave a review if the friction is low. Most companies just never ask. SEO vs. Google Ads: Which Is Right for Peoria Plumbers?

Both have a place, but they serve different time horizons. Google Ads can put you at the top of search results tomorrow — but the moment you stop paying, you disappear. SEO builds a ranking position that generates calls month after month without a cost-per-click. For plumbers in Fletcher Heights who want a sustainable lead source, SEO is the foundation. Ads can accelerate early momentum while organic rankings build, but they’re not a substitute.

If you’re currently spending on ads and not seeing ROI, it’s often because the landing page those ads send traffic to is weak — no reviews, no trust signals, no clear call to action. Frequently Asked Questions: SEO for Plumbers in Fletcher Heights

How long does it take for SEO to work for a plumbing company?

Most plumbers in competitive markets like Peoria and the West Valley start seeing meaningful movement in three to six months. GBP improvements and citation cleanup can produce faster results — sometimes within weeks — while organic rankings for competitive terms take longer to build and hold.

Do I need a separate website page for Fletcher Heights?

If you specifically serve Fletcher Heights as part of your Peoria service area, a dedicated page targeting that neighborhood and its surrounding streets helps Google understand your geographic relevance. It also gives you a page to rank for hyper-local searches that your competitors haven’t bothered to target.

What’s the most important thing I can do right now to improve my local rankings?

Fully complete and optimize your Google Business Profile. Most plumbers have a claimed profile that’s 40–50% complete. Filling in every field, adding photos, listing your services with descriptions, and actively collecting reviews will move the needle faster than almost anything else in the short term.

Is SEO worth it for a small plumbing company with just one or two trucks?

Yes — in many ways it’s more valuable for a small operator. You don’t need to win across all of Maricopa County. You need to dominate a defined service area like Fletcher Heights, Arrowhead Ranch, or Lake Pleasant Heights. Focused local SEO lets a two-truck shop compete effectively with larger companies that spread their attention too thin.

How does Bravo Marketing Group measure SEO results for plumbers?

We track keyword rankings, Google Business Profile impressions and calls, organic website traffic, and — most importantly — lead volume. Rankings are a means to an end. The number that matters is how many qualified phone calls and form submissions your site generates each month.
